This paper explains the general situation of development about the detecting of the frequency, amplitude, phase and harmonic of elcetric power system, and introduces the characteristics and the current situation development of them.The frequency, amplitude and phase of elcetric power system as weighing the quality of electric energy needs to be monitored; as the important feedback state for implementing the security and steady controls, it requires being real-time constructed again. The paper offer the collectivity project, and design the hardware project of the collecting board and the flow chart of the software, then mainly discusses the pluses and minuses of the multifarious frequency estimation algorithms, and develops a new phase estimation method for synchronized measurements, which is based on the three-point algorithms. According to different applications, the corresponding algorithm procedures is provided, Some simulation results are listed to test that algorithm can satisfy the demands of frequency measurement for real-time, fast and accuracy, and establish a solid foundation for suppressing spectrum detecting.With the application of the nonlinear electronic devices, harmonics pollution caused by these devices is growing seriously. Active power filter is an effective method to prevent and manage the harmonics, in which harmonics detection is a key technology. Owing to the inherent nonlinearity, randomness, distributing, nonstationarity and complexity of influencing factor on power system harmonics, many conventional detection techniques can't acquire accurate harmonic identification. This paper expatiates on the harmonic generation, harmonic harm, harmonic analysis, the control of the harmonics and the harmonic analysis algorithm, analyzes and discusses the method applied to measure harmonics.
